Budimír (Template:Langx) is a village and municipality in Košice-okolie District in the Kosice Region of eastern Slovakia.

History

Historically, the village was first mentioned in 1289.

Geography

The village lies at an altitude of 350 metres and covers an area of 4.502 km2. It has a population of about 1 084 people.

Genealogical resources

The records for genealogical research are available at the state archive "Statny Archiv in Kosice, Slovakia"

  • Roman Catholic church records (births/marriages/deaths): 1747-1896 (parish A)
  • Greek Catholic church records (births/marriages/deaths): 1819-1898 (parish B)
  • Lutheran church records (births/marriages/deaths): 1787-1895 (parish B)
